An ill-fitting mouse forces your muscles to compensate, leading to strain and potentially reducing your accuracy over time. This process involves understanding sensor performance, polling rates, and sensitivity calculations to ensure every flick and micro-adjustment translates accurately.

Prioritizing ergonomics ensures that your settings remain consistent because your hand never tires or shifts position unexpectedly. Grip style—palm, claw, or fingertip—dictates which shape and size will support your hand comfortably.
